Join Our Board as a Non-Executive Director at Humber Teaching NHS Foundation Trust. Are you ready to play a key role in shaping the future of health and social care in our region? Humber Teaching NHS Foundation Trust is recruiting a Non-Executive Director to join our Board — bringing fresh perspectives, strong leadership and a passion for improving mental health care.
Why Join Us?
- We are the top-performing NHS trust for staff recommending us as a place to work.
- Innovation drives our progress — we are ambitious about transforming services and improving outcomes.
- You’ll be joining us at a pivotal time, contributing to strategic direction at Board level.
What We’re Looking For
- Previous Non-Executive or equivalent leadership experience
- A strong interest in mental health
- A professional background from the private sector
- Insight into strategic transformation or commissioning
Your Commitment
Approximately four days per month with a blend of in-person and virtual working. Additional time initially to build knowledge of our culture and services.
Your Impact Responsibilities
- Providing strategic challenge and support
- Influencing service improvement and transformation
- Ensuring equality, diversity and inclusion are embedded in everything we do
- Making a meaningful contribution to the health of our communities.
